What companies run services between Hynes Convention Center (Station), MA, USA and Revere Hotel Boston Common, MA, USA?

MBTA operates a vehicle from Hynes Convention Center to Arlington every 5 minutes. Tickets cost $3 and the journey takes 5 min. Alternatively, MBTA operates a bus from Ipswich St @ Boylston St to Boylston St @ Berkeley St every 3 hours. Tickets cost $1–5 and the journey takes 13 min.
